Как сделать запрос в БД MySQL: подробное руководство для начинающих
Чтобы выполнить запрос к базе данных MySQL, вы можете использовать язык SQL (Structured Query Language).
Вот пример простого SELECT-запроса:
SELECT * FROM table_name;
Здесь table_name - это имя таблицы, из которой вы хотите получить данные. Знак "*" означает "все столбцы".
Если вы хотите добавить новую запись в таблицу, вы можете использовать оператор INSERT INTO:
INSERT INTO table_name (column1, column2, column3) VALUES (value1, value2, value3);
Здесь table_name - это имя таблицы, а column1, column2, column3 - имена столбцов, в которые вы хотите вставить значения. А value1, value2, value3 - сами значения, которые вы хотите добавить.
Если вы хотите обновить запись в таблице, вы можете использовать оператор UPDATE:
UPDATE table_name SET column1 = value1, column2 = value2 WHERE condition;
Здесь table_name - это имя таблицы, column1, column2 - имена столбцов, которые вы хотите обновить, value1, value2 - новые значения для этих столбцов, а condition - условие, которое определяет, какие записи должны быть обновлены.
Если вы хотите удалить запись из таблицы, вы можете использовать оператор DELETE:
DELETE FROM table_name WHERE condition;
Здесь table_name - это имя таблицы, а condition - условие, которое определяет, какие записи должны быть удалены.
Надеюсь, это поможет вам выполнить запросы в базе данных MySQL!
Детальный ответ
🌟 Привет! В этой статье я расскажу тебе, как сделать запрос в базу данных MySQL. Запросы к базе данных - это один из основных способов взаимодействия с ней, и поэтому крайне важно знать, как правильно и эффективно составлять запросы. Давай начнем!
🧠 Подготовка к работе
Перед тем, как мы начнем писать запросы, нам нужно убедиться, что мы имеем все необходимые инструменты.
Во-первых, убедитесь, что у вас установлена и запущена база данных MySQL. Если база данных еще не установлена, вы можете скачать и установить ее с официального веб-сайта MySQL. После установки убедитесь, что сервер базы данных запущен на вашей машине.
Во-вторых, вам понадобится клиент MySQL, чтобы взаимодействовать с базой данных. Один из самых популярных клиентов MySQL - это командная строка или терминал. Вы можете открыть командную строку или терминал и ввести команду mysql -u ваше_имя_пользователя -p
, чтобы подключиться к базе данных.
Если вы предпочитаете графический интерфейс, существуют различные графические клиенты MySQL, такие как phpMyAdmin или MySQL Workbench. Вы можете скачать и установить любой из этих клиентов и подключиться к базе данных через графический интерфейс.
🎯 Типы запросов в MySQL
MySQL поддерживает различные типы запросов, которые позволяют выполнять различные операции с данными в базе данных. Вот некоторые из наиболее общих типов запросов:
- SELECT: Используется для извлечения данных из таблицы или таблиц базы данных.
- INSERT: Используется для вставки новых данных в таблицу.
- UPDATE: Используется для обновления существующих данных в таблице.
- DELETE: Используется для удаления данных из таблицы.
🔎 Примеры запросов в MySQL
Давайте рассмотрим некоторые примеры запросов в MySQL с помощью различных типов запросов.
SELECT запрос
SELECT запрос используется для извлечения данных из одной или нескольких таблиц базы данных. Вот пример:
SELECT * FROM имя_таблицы;
В этом примере мы извлекаем все данные из таблицы с заданным именем. Знак "*" означает "все столбцы".
INSERT запрос
INSERT запрос используется для вставки новых данных в таблицу. Вот пример:
INSERT INTO имя_таблицы (столбец1, столбец2, ...) VALUES (значение1, значение2, ...);
В этом примере мы вставляем новую строку в таблицу, указывая значения для каждого столбца в скобках.
UPDATE запрос
UPDATE запрос используется для обновления существующих данных в таблице. Вот пример:
UPDATE имя_таблицы SET столбец = новое_значение WHERE условие;
В этом примере мы обновляем данные в столбце таблицы, удовлетворяющие заданному условию.
DELETE запрос
DELETE запрос используется для удаления данных из таблицы. Вот пример:
DELETE FROM имя_таблицы WHERE условие;
В этом примере мы удаляем данные из таблицы, удовлетворяющие заданному условию.
🗄️ Дополнительные операции
Кроме основных типов запросов, MySQL также поддерживает множество других операций, таких как сортировка данных, группировка данных и соединение таблиц.
Чтобы отсортировать данные по определенному столбцу, вы можете использовать оператор ORDER BY
. Например:
SELECT * FROM имя_таблицы ORDER BY столбец;
Чтобы сгруппировать данные по определенному столбцу, вы можете использовать оператор GROUP BY
. Например:
SELECT столбец, COUNT(*) FROM имя_таблицы GROUP BY столбец;
Чтобы объединить данные из нескольких таблиц, вы можете использовать оператор JOIN
. Например:
SELECT * FROM таблица1 JOIN таблица2 ON условие_соединения;
💡 Заключение
В этой статье мы рассмотрели основы создания запросов в базу данных MySQL. Мы узнали о различных типах запросов, таких как SELECT, INSERT, UPDATE и DELETE, и рассмотрели примеры использования каждого типа. Мы также кратко ознакомились с дополнительными операциями, такими как сортировка, группировка и соединение таблиц.
Я надеюсь, что эта статья была полезной и помогла вам лучше понять, как составлять запросы в базе данных MySQL. Вы можете продолжить практиковаться и исследовать другие возможности MySQL для углубленного понимания и опыта.
Удачи в изучении баз данных MySQL и программирования в целом! 🌟